Job Description
Under direction of the Herberger Institute for Design and the Arts Assistant Director of Student Engagement, performs work of considerable difficulty planning, coordinating, organizing, staffing and supervising the programming and delivery of special events. Serves as the primary point of contact for special event logistics, particularly for Fall Welcome, Graduation, Homecoming, Open Door, and Salute to Service. Will also support other events and programs within the department. Candidates are required to maintain a flexible work schedule in order to coordinate and attend evening and weekend events.

Department Statement
The Herberger Institute comprises the School of Art; School of Arts, Media and Engineering; The Sidney Poitier New American Film School; School of Music, Dance and Theatre; The Design School; and the ASU Art Museum. With 130 degree and certificate options, and programs ranked top 20 in art, design, music, theatre, digital culture, film, dance and more, plus a top university art museum, a leading immersive media facility, and national and international partnerships, the Herberger Institute is a powerhouse of art, culture and design.
Our mission is to position designers, artists, scholars and educators at the center of public life and prepare them to use their creative capacities to advance culture, build community and imaginatively address today’s most pressing challenges.
The vision of the Herberger Institute is to advance the New American University by embedding designers, artists and arts-based inquiry at its core and throughout the communities it serves locally, nationally and internationally. With 7,000+ students, mare than 700 faculty members, and 130 program options, the Herberger Institute is committed to redefining the 21st-century design and arts school.
